news 2026/5/6 14:58:08

Maya到glTF终极转换指南:解锁3D模型跨平台渲染新境界

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Maya到glTF终极转换指南:解锁3D模型跨平台渲染新境界

Maya到glTF终极转换指南:解锁3D模型跨平台渲染新境界

【免费下载链接】maya-glTFglTF 2.0 exporter for Autodesk Maya项目地址: https://gitcode.com/gh_mirrors/ma/maya-glTF

在当今数字内容创作领域,Maya作为业界领先的3D建模软件,其强大的建模能力与glTF格式的跨平台兼容性完美结合,为游戏开发、虚拟现实和增强现实项目提供了无缝衔接的解决方案。maya-glTF插件正是这一技术融合的桥梁,让设计师能够轻松实现从专业建模软件到多平台应用的快速转换。

🌟 核心价值:为何选择maya-glTF转换方案

maya-glTF插件的最大优势在于其出色的材质保持能力和跨平台兼容性。通过glTF 2.0标准,插件能够完整保留Maya中的复杂材质设置,包括基于物理的渲染(PBR)参数,确保模型在任何支持glTF的平台上都能呈现出与Maya中一致的视觉效果。

图:Maya中PBR材质的完整导出流程 - 从StingrayPBS着色器属性配置到外部环境渲染效果对比

🔧 环境配置与插件部署全流程

系统环境准备

在开始安装之前,请确保您的系统满足以下基本要求:

  • Autodesk Maya 2015或更高版本
  • Python 2.7及以上运行环境
  • 足够的磁盘空间用于存储插件文件

文件部署策略

将项目中的核心文件部署到Maya对应的目录结构中:

  • 插件文件:plug-ins/glTFTranslator.py
  • 导出脚本:scripts/glTFExport.py
  • 配置文件:scripts/glTFTranslatorOpts.mel

部署完成后,在Maya的插件管理器中启用glTFTranslator插件,即可开始使用强大的glTF导出功能。

🎨 材质转换:从Maya到glTF的无缝衔接

maya-glTF插件对材质的处理能力是其核心优势之一。插件能够准确转换StingrayPBS着色器的各项参数,包括金属度、粗糙度、自发光强度等关键PBR属性。通过精确的材质映射,确保导出的glTF文件在各种渲染环境中都能保持原始设计的视觉质量。

纹理通道完整支持

插件支持多种纹理通道的导出:

  • 颜色贴图(Color Map)
  • 法线贴图(Normal Map)
  • 自发光贴图(Emissive Map)
  • 金属粗糙度贴图

🚀 实战操作:模型导出步骤详解

基础导出流程

  1. 在Maya中完成模型的创建和材质设置
  2. 选择文件菜单中的导出功能
  3. 在格式选择中定位glTF Export选项
  4. 配置导出参数并执行导出操作

高级配置选项

通过脚本接口可以访问更多高级功能:

import glTFExport glTFExport.export( output_path="/path/to/export/model.glb", resource_format='bin', anim='keyed', vflip=True )

图:卡通猪模型从Maya内部渲染到外部环境的完整导出效果

💡 性能优化与最佳实践

模型优化建议

  • 合理控制模型面数,平衡视觉效果与性能需求
  • 优化纹理分辨率,避免不必要的资源浪费
  • 使用合理的材质层级结构

导出效率提升技巧

  • 批量处理相似材质的模型
  • 预配置常用导出参数模板
  • 利用脚本自动化重复导出任务

🛠️ 问题排查:常见故障解决方案

材质丢失问题

当遇到材质丢失的情况时,检查以下配置:

  • 确认使用StingrayPBS着色器
  • 验证纹理文件路径的正确性
  • 检查材质节点的连接状态

UV坐标异常处理

导出过程中可能出现的UV坐标问题:

  • 启用vflip参数修复UV翻转
  • 检查UV布局的合理性
  • 验证纹理坐标映射关系

📊 应用场景:多领域实战案例

游戏开发应用

在游戏开发流程中,maya-glTF插件能够快速将角色模型、场景道具转换为游戏引擎可直接使用的格式,大大缩短了美术资源的生产周期。

虚拟现实项目

对于VR项目,插件提供的glTF格式能够确保模型在虚拟现实环境中保持高质量的视觉效果和稳定的性能表现。

通过本指南的详细说明,您已经掌握了maya-glTF插件的核心功能和完整使用流程。无论是专业的游戏开发者还是3D内容创作者,这款插件都将成为您工作流程中不可或缺的重要工具,帮助您实现从创意到实现的完美转换。

【免费下载链接】maya-glTFglTF 2.0 exporter for Autodesk Maya项目地址: https://gitcode.com/gh_mirrors/ma/maya-glTF

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/1 13:56:54

md2pptx开源工具终极指南:高效Markdown转PPT解决方案

md2pptx开源工具终极指南:高效Markdown转PPT解决方案 【免费下载链接】md2pptx Markdown To PowerPoint converter 项目地址: https://gitcode.com/gh_mirrors/md/md2pptx 你是否曾为制作PPT而苦恼?冗长的排版、复杂的格式调整、不断重复的设计工…

作者头像 李华
网站建设 2026/5/6 12:50:48

SMUDebugTool深度解析:掌握AMD Ryzen硬件调试的终极武器

SMUDebugTool深度解析:掌握AMD Ryzen硬件调试的终极武器 【免费下载链接】SMUDebugTool A dedicated tool to help write/read various parameters of Ryzen-based systems, such as manual overclock, SMU, PCI, CPUID, MSR and Power Table. 项目地址: https://…

作者头像 李华
网站建设 2026/5/1 8:05:43

终极免费解决方案:魔兽争霸3现代系统兼容性修复完整指南

终极免费解决方案:魔兽争霸3现代系统兼容性修复完整指南 【免费下载链接】WarcraftHelper Warcraft III Helper , support 1.20e, 1.24e, 1.26a, 1.27a, 1.27b 项目地址: https://gitcode.com/gh_mirrors/wa/WarcraftHelper 还在为魔兽争霸3这款经典游戏在新…

作者头像 李华
网站建设 2026/5/1 13:55:48

稳定可靠的工业数据传输:USB-Serial Controller D系统学习

工业串口的“重生”之路:深度拆解 USB-Serial Controller D 的实战价值在智能制造车间的一角,一台紧凑型工控机正通过几个不起眼的接口,默默监控着数十台设备的运行状态——温湿度传感器上传数据、PLC执行控制指令、电表记录能耗曲线。这些看…

作者头像 李华
网站建设 2026/5/1 14:11:45

城通网盘直连解析工具:10分钟快速上手完整教程

城通网盘直连解析工具:10分钟快速上手完整教程 【免费下载链接】ctfileGet 获取城通网盘一次性直连地址 项目地址: https://gitcode.com/gh_mirrors/ct/ctfileGet 还在为城通网盘下载速度慢而烦恼吗?作为一名经常需要从城通网盘下载重要资料的用户…

作者头像 李华
网站建设 2026/5/1 17:09:37

STM32开源项目:嵌入式新手如何快速入门并实现创意项目?

STM32开源项目:嵌入式新手如何快速入门并实现创意项目? 【免费下载链接】stm32 STM32 stuff 项目地址: https://gitcode.com/gh_mirrors/st/stm32 还在为STM32开发找不到合适的学习资源而烦恼吗?今天我要向大家推荐一个超棒的STM32开源…

作者头像 李华